This position performs a variety of complex office administrative support functions requiring independent judgment, research, collection of information/data, preparation, and maintenance of reports, and maintains the confidentiality of sensitive information. Initiates special projects and provides guidance to the administration to ensure deadlines are met and or targets are achieved.
Knowledge of administrative principles and practices; office procedures and practices; the methods of data collection; the principles and techniques of effective communication. Ability to collect, evaluate and analyze data relating to administrative functions such as accounting, personnel, purchasing, or report writing, prepare correspondence and administrative reports; understand and apply applicable rules, regulations, policies and procedures; utilize problem-solving techniques; work independently; plan, organize and coordinate work assignments; communicate effectively; establish and maintain effective working relationships with others.

VETERANS’ PREFERENCE. Pursuant to Chapter 295, Florida Statutes, candidates eligible for Veterans’ Preference will receive preference in employment for Career Service vacancies and are encouraged to apply. Certain service members may be eligible to receive waivers for postsecondary educational requirements. Candidates claiming Veterans’ Preference must attach supporting documentation with each submission that includes character of service (for example, DD Form 214 Member Copy #4) along with any other documentation as required by Rule 55A-7, Florida Administrative Code.
